SkyWalking助力企业实现快速迭代与部署
随着企业信息化建设的不断深入,快速迭代与部署已成为企业提升竞争力的重要手段。然而,在实现这一目标的过程中,如何高效地监控和优化系统性能,确保系统稳定运行,成为企业面临的一大挑战。SkyWalking应运而生,为企业提供了一种高效、便捷的解决方案,助力企业实现快速迭代与部署。
一、SkyWalking简介
SkyWalking是一款开源的分布式追踪系统和应用性能管理(APM)工具,它能够帮助开发者快速定位和解决分布式系统中的性能瓶颈,提高系统的可用性和稳定性。SkyWalking通过收集系统中的各种数据,如调用链、日志、指标等,为企业提供全面的性能监控和分析。
二、SkyWalking的优势
- 全面的性能监控
SkyWalking支持多种语言的监控,如Java、Go、Python等,能够满足企业不同语言应用的需求。通过收集系统中的调用链、日志、指标等数据,SkyWalking能够全面地监控系统的性能,帮助企业发现潜在的性能瓶颈。
- 高效的分布式追踪
SkyWalking采用无中心化的架构,能够高效地追踪分布式系统中的调用链。无论系统规模多大,SkyWalking都能够快速、准确地定位问题,提高问题解决的效率。
- 丰富的可视化分析
SkyWalking提供丰富的可视化分析工具,如调用链图、拓扑图、性能指标图等,帮助企业直观地了解系统性能,快速定位问题。
- 便捷的集成与扩展
SkyWalking支持多种集成方式,如Spring Boot、Dubbo、Kafka等,方便企业快速接入。同时,SkyWalking具有良好的扩展性,企业可以根据实际需求进行定制和扩展。
三、SkyWalking在快速迭代与部署中的应用
- 提高开发效率
通过SkyWalking,开发者可以实时监控系统的性能,快速发现和解决问题。在快速迭代的过程中,SkyWalking帮助开发者提高开发效率,缩短项目周期。
- 保障系统稳定运行
在部署新版本或升级系统时,SkyWalking能够实时监控系统的性能变化,确保系统稳定运行。一旦出现性能问题,SkyWalking能够快速定位问题,帮助企业及时处理。
- 优化系统架构
SkyWalking收集的系统数据可以帮助企业分析系统性能瓶颈,从而优化系统架构。通过不断优化,企业可以提升系统性能,降低运维成本。
- 支持云原生应用
随着云计算的普及,越来越多的企业采用云原生架构。SkyWalking支持云原生应用,帮助企业更好地适应云计算环境。
四、总结
SkyWalking作为一种高效、便捷的分布式追踪和性能监控工具,为企业实现快速迭代与部署提供了有力支持。通过SkyWalking,企业可以全面监控系统性能,快速发现和解决问题,提高开发效率,保障系统稳定运行。在未来,SkyWalking将继续发挥其优势,助力企业实现数字化转型。
猜你喜欢:可观测性平台